                    Just shipped my first one off to the factory this morning for a replacement. The mount on the bottom of mine was drilled in crooked as all get out. My first shots were about 6-7 feet to the left of my target at 50 yards and I couldn't get the cross hairs to go over that far without shimming the scope which I don't think is right.

                    That on top of tons of software issues with mine has me a little leary at this point with the night vision flickering, wandering reticle, inability to hold a consistent zero. Hoping the replacement is better and hoping for a firmware update to fix all the bugs soon.
